What Causes Rashes All Over The Body Of A Child While On Amoxicillin?

My 7year old granddaughter has been taking Amoxicillin for the 7 days.. Yesterday she developed a itchy rash.. It has continued to spread and now her entire body is one big rash.. She developed a fever this afternoon. Her last dose of Amoxicillin was yesterday afternoon. She has had all of her immunizations. Benedryl and zertec has done nothing for her???

It seems that your granddaughter has got a delayed allergic reaction to amoxicillin and as it has covered the entire body with rashes the reaction seems severe and the intake of amoxicillin should be immediately stopped..

Till the medicine intake will not be stopped the allergic symptoms will not start improving..

You should also immediately take her to an Allergist and get evaluated and if it seems necessary he/she can advise injectable anti-allergics and steroids for relief from the allergy symptoms along with oral anti-allergics and steroids..
